The Importance of Return to Player (RTP)
Knowledgeable players are acutely aware of the Return to Player (RTP) percentages associated with different games. RTP represents the theoretical percentage of all wagered money that a game will return to players over an extended period. Higher RTP percentages generally indicate more favorable odds for the player. A reputable casino will prominently display the RTP for each of its games, demonstrating transparency and building trust with its clientele. Experienced gamblers will actively seek out games with high RTPs, recognizing that while luck still plays a role, maximizing their RTP gives them a statistical advantage. Understanding the difference between short-term variance and long-term RTP is crucial, as even games with high RTPs can experience periods of cold streaks.
| Game Type | Typical RTP Range |
|---|---|
| Blackjack (Optimal Strategy) | 99.5% – 99.9% |
| Baccarat (Banker Bet) | 98.9% – 99.0% |
| Roulette (European) | 97.3% |
| Video Slots | 88% – 98% |
The table above illustrates the typical RTP ranges for common casino games. It’s crucial to note that RTP can vary slightly depending on the specific game variation and the casino offering it. Therefore, diligent research is always recommended.

Understanding Wagering Requirements and Game Contributions
Wagering requirements are arguably the most important aspect of any casino bonus. For example, a bonus with a 30x wagering requirement means that if you deposit $100 and receive a $100 bonus, you must wager a total of $3,000 ($100 x 30) before withdrawing any winnings. Furthermore, not all games contribute equally towards fulfilling these requirements. Slots typically contribute 100%, meaning that every dollar wagered counts towards the total. However, table games like blackjack and roulette often have a much lower contribution rate, perhaps only 10% or 20%. This means that you would need to wager significantly more on these games to clear the bonus. A smart player carefully considers these factors when evaluating the true value of a bonus offer.
- Low Wagering Requirements: Look for bonuses with wagering requirements of 20x or lower.
- High Game Contributions: Prioritize bonuses that allow a significant contribution from table games.
- Clear Terms and Conditions: Always read and understand the full terms and conditions before accepting a bonus.
- Consider the Bonus Type: Match bonuses, free spins, and cashback offers all have different benefits.
It is essential to remember that bonuses are not “free money” but rather an incentive to play, and careful consideration is necessary to determine if they provide genuine value.
The Importance of Security and Fairness
For experienced casino players, security and fairness are non-negotiable. They understand the risks associated with online gambling and prioritize platforms that employ robust security measures to protect their financial information and personal data. This includes SSL encryption, two-factor authentication, and adherence to strict data privacy policies. Furthermore, they seek casinos that are licensed and regulated by reputable authorities, such as the Malta Gaming Authority or the UK Gambling Commission. These licenses ensure that the casino operates within a legal framework and is subject to independent audits to verify the fairness of its games. The presence of independent auditing certifications, such as those provided by eCOGRA, is another positive indicator of a trustworthy casino. Players often investigate the casino’s reputation through online reviews and forums, seeking feedback from other players regarding their experiences.
Responsible Gaming Tools and Player Protection
A reputable casino doesn't just focus on attracting players; it also prioritizes responsible gaming. This includes providing tools and resources to help players manage their gambling habits and prevent problem gambling. These tools may include deposit limits, loss limits, session time limits, self-exclusion options, and links to support organizations. Experienced players appreciate casinos that proactively promote responsible gaming and demonstrate a commitment to player well-being. A casino that actively encourages players to set limits and provides access to help when needed is a clear sign of a responsible operator. GamCare and Gamblers Anonymous are common resources linked on these platforms.
- Set Deposit Limits: Determine how much you are willing to deposit each day, week, or month.
- Use Loss Limits: Establish a maximum amount you are willing to lose in a single session.
- Take Regular Breaks: Step away from the game periodically to clear your head.
- Never Chase Losses: Avoid trying to recoup losses by increasing your bets.
- Seek Help if Needed: Don’t hesitate to reach out to a support organization if you are struggling with problem gambling.
Implementing these strategies can help ensure a safe and enjoyable gaming experience.
Payment Options and Withdrawal Efficiency
The convenience and efficiency of payment options are crucial for all players, but particularly for those who play frequently and potentially win substantial amounts. A good casino offers a variety of deposit and withdrawal methods, including credit cards, debit cards, e-wallets (such as PayPal, Skrill, and Neteller), bank transfers, and even cryptocurrencies. Importantly, withdrawal times should be reasonable. Experienced players are wary of casinos that delay withdrawals or impose excessive fees. A transparent withdrawal policy, clearly outlining processing times and any associated costs, is a sign of a trustworthy operator. The availability of fast-paying withdrawal methods, such as e-wallets, is highly valued.
